Obituary of Norma Callaway

WEST COLUMBIA—Funeral services for Norma Callaway, 85, of West Columbia, will be held at 3 p.m., Monday, September 17, 2012 at the Chapel of Thompson Funeral Home of Lexington, 4720 Augusta Road. Officiating will be Rev. Tom Edwards. Burial will follow in Crescent Hill Memorial Gardens. Honorary pallbearers will be the Elizabeth Sessions Sunday School Class. The family will receive friends at Ms. Callaway's home, from 2-4 p.m. and at Thompson Funeral Home of Lexington from 5-7 p.m. Sunday, September 16, 2012. In lieu of flowers, memorials may be made to Lexington Baptist Church, 308 E. Main Street, Lexington, SC or The American Heart Association of Columbia, 190 Knox Abbott Drive, Ste. 301, Cayce, SC 29033. Ms. Callaway passed away on Friday, September 14, 2012. Born in Columbia, she was the daughter of the late John J. and Grace Callaway. Norma graduated from Columbia High School and was employed for 18 ½ years at General Adjustment Bureau, Inc. in Columbia and 31 ½ years at South Carolina State Hospital Chaplaincy in Columbia. She retired December 31, 1993 and has been doing secretarial volunteer work at Volunteer Services, Bryan Psychiatric Hospital since July 1994. Previous and during working time, she did volunteer work at Richland Memorial Hospital in the evening. Norma will be remembered for her piano playing since age 14. She played at Colonial Heights Baptist Church and for Sessions Sunday School Class at Lexington Baptist Church. She loved her family and friends, her church family and loved working in her flower garden. Surviving are her many nieces and nephews. She was preceded in death by 3 sisters, Gretchen Callaway Henson, Le-Merle Callaway Kendrick Clinkscales and Thelma Callaway Steele Chavis and her loving parents.
